def update_router(self, context, router_id, router): # Put the router in PENDING_UPDATE router["router"]["status"] = constants.STATUS_PENDING_UPDATE upd_router = super(HdnNeutronPlugin, self).update_router(context, router) # Notify HDN operators hdnlib.notify_router_update(upd_router) LOG.debug("Queued request to update router: %s", router["id"]) return upd_router
def update_router(self, context, router_id, router): # Put the router in PENDING_UPDATE router['router']['status'] = constants.STATUS_PENDING_UPDATE upd_router = super(HdnL3Plugin, self).update_router( context, router_id, router) registry.notify(resources.ROUTER, events.AFTER_UPDATE, self, tenant_id=context.tenant_id, resource_id=router_id) # Notify HDN operators hdnlib.notify_router_update(upd_router) LOG.debug("Queued request to update router: %s", router_id) return upd_router
def update_router(self, context, router_id, router): # Put the router in PENDING_UPDATE router['router']['status'] = constants.STATUS_PENDING_UPDATE upd_router = super(HdnL3Plugin, self).update_router(context, router_id, router) registry.notify(resources.ROUTER, events.AFTER_UPDATE, self, tenant_id=context.tenant_id, resource_id=router_id) # Notify HDN operators hdnlib.notify_router_update(upd_router) LOG.debug("Queued request to update router: %s", router_id) return upd_router